topianno Posted April 18, 2010 Share Posted April 18, 2010 I have a small CMS for Patient Testimonials. I am trying to modify the system so as to assign multiple patient testimonials to multiple categories in the database. For example: A patient may fall under /women But they may fall under other categories as well. For Example: /century member /platinum member /gold Member I have a PHP forum I am using to add and edit listings. However, whenever I select more than one category in the list, the database only saves one. I want to modify the system so that multiple categories may be selected. I have listed a copy of my PHP form below: Any help would be greatly appreciated! joel24 Posted April 18, 2010 Share Posted April 18, 2010 create a relationship table in your database to create the one to many relationship, i.e. persons_categories which would have person_id (foreign key) and then another column with category_id (foreign key) and you'd have a unique key (combination of category_id and person_id) so that the row was never duplicated and then the person could be listed multiple times, once for each category they are in. and then to update those relationships, or create a new relationship, you'd use something like INSERT INTO table (a,b,c) VALUES (1,2,3) ON DUPLICATE KEY UPDATE c=c+1; UPDATE table SET c=c+1 WHERE a=1; to avoid creating duplicate rows etc http://dev.mysql.com/doc/refman/5.0/en/insert-on-duplicate.html Link to comment https://forums.phpfreaks.com/topic/198889-assigning-articles-to-multiple-categories/#findComment-1044005 Share on other sites More sharing options...

joel24 Posted April 18, 2010 Share Posted April 18, 2010 well in short, you have to have a third table. table 1: categories table 2: patients table 3: patient_categories then you can have a list or checkboxes etc in the form, and send it as an ARRAY, i.e. make the checkboxes all with the same name with [] after it. i.e. <input type='checkbox' name="patient_categories[]">category name</input> then have a php loop to get all the categories from the database and echo them. then when the checkboxes are posted in the form, you can get the array like $_POST['patient_categories'] will be an array so you can use foreach ($_POST['patient_categories'] AS $pc) you might be best googling one to many relationships mysql etc, this explanation is a bit brief and it will help a lot if you get a comprehensive understanding of it Link to comment https://forums.phpfreaks.com/topic/198889-assigning-articles-to-multiple-categories/#findComment-1044029 Share on other sites More sharing options...
ignace Posted April 18, 2010 Share Posted April 18, 2010 @joel note that patients_categories is a many-to-many relationship (not one-to-many) meaning that: a category has many patients AND a patient is in many categories PS <input type='checkbox' name="patient_categories[]">category name</input> is invalid and should be <input type='checkbox' name="patient_categories[]" value="category name"> This is of course also incorrect because: for which patient? And should therefor be: <label for="patient_<?php print $patient_id; ?>"><?php print $category_name; ?></label> <input type='checkbox' id="patient_<?php print $patient_id; ?>" name="patients_categories[<?php print $patient_id; ?>]" value="<?php print $category_id; ?>"> Note: input.id and label are optional I have only added them to comply with usability-guidelines Link to comment https://forums.phpfreaks.com/topic/198889-assigning-articles-to-multiple-categories/#findComment-1044046 Share on other sites More sharing options...
